Finesse Behind the Wheel

When it comes to behind the wheel skill, I resolutely believe that the drivers of the World Rally Championship are the absolute best drivers in competition on the planet. Contesting a championship that runs on snow, ice, gravel, asphalt, cliff-side, mud, through thick forests, villages and towns and a number of other hazards (such as … Continue reading Finesse Behind the Wheel